Storm Aline, which hit the peninsula, comes with good news for consumers. Average electricity price drops for regulated tariff customers Friday, October 20, 65.9% compared to this Thursdayup to 23.12 euros per megawatt hour (MWh). Strong winds and rainstorms hitting Spain are causing the average electricity price to drop to its lowest level since mid-April.

Depending on the time zones, the maximum price of 74.99 Euro/MWh will be recorded between 8 pm and 9 pm. The minimum price will be 1.64 euro/MWh between 16.00-17.00.According to data from the Iberian Energy Market Operator (OMIE).

What you need to do to see a lower price Go back to April 15, when the price reached 21.77 euros per megawatt hour (MWh). Thus, electricity will record a total of 14 hours this Friday at prices below 10 euro/MWh, and there will be no hour during the day when it exceeds 100 euro/MWh.

The arrival of storms in the second half of October leads to an increase in daily wind energy production, which is expected to be above average at 266 GWh, which reduces the activity of gas combined cycles, relieving prices.

Price fluctuation in October

The drop comes after the start of the month saw a severe drought and lack of wind reduce production from renewable sources, the cheapest of which, and a rise in gas prices following new violence in the Middle East and strikes at utilities. Australian gas companies claim sabotage of Baltic oil pipeline and Separation of Vandellós II and Cofrentes nuclear power plants.

The price of gas in the Iberian Gas Market (Mibgas) is valid for tomorrow, Friday. 42.72 Euro/MWh, 0.6% less than today, well below 62.8 Euro This will need to be exceeded for the gas cap, a mechanism used by the government to try to control the price of electricity, to come into effect.

So far this month, the price of electricity in the wholesale market (the price charged to consumers who contract at the regulated rate) has been at an average level. 105.57 euro/MWh, below 163 euros where it closed in October 2022Although it is above last September’s level of 103.62.

Electricity throughout 2023 is cheaper than in 2022, when the Ukrainian occupation began. This caused an increase in energy prices, causing the average to rise to 230.2 euro/MWh. Moreover, The wholesale price of electricity will be 256 percent cheaper tomorrow Compared to 85.36 Euro/MWh on the same day in 2022.

The average daily price in the UK is 73 pounds/MWh (about 84 euros/MWh at the current exchange rate); 86.1 Euro/MWh in France; 87.2 euro/MWh in Germany; In Italy it is 138 euro/MWh.
